This article delves into the implications of AI learning agents on educational platforms, exploring the benefits, potential challenges, and the exciting possibilities that lie ahead. ### The Dawn of Intelligent Educational Companions For years, learning management systems (LMS) have served as digital repositories for course materials, assignments, and grades. While valuable, their interaction has largely been passive. The introduction of AI learning agents fundamentally changes this paradigm. These agents are designed to understand, adapt, and respond to individual learner needs, acting as personalized tutors, study partners, and even motivators. #### What are AI Learning Agents? AI learning agents are sophisticated software programs that leverage artificial intelligence, particularly machine learning and natural language processing, to interact with users in an intelligent manner. In the context of an educational platform like CYPHER, these agents can: * **Understand Learner Queries:** Process questions asked in natural language, providing relevant answers and explanations. * **Analyze Learning Progress:** Track a student’s performance, identify areas of struggle, and pinpoint knowledge gaps. * **Provide Personalized Feedback:** Offer tailored advice, suggest supplementary resources, and guide learners toward mastery. * **Adapt Content Delivery:** Adjust the pace, difficulty, and presentation of material based on individual learning styles and progress. * **Simulate Real-World Scenarios:** Create interactive simulations and scenarios for hands-on learning and skill development. #### Beyond Static Content: A Dynamic Learning Ecosystem The traditional online learning model often involves consuming pre-recorded lectures and static text. This can lead to disengagement and a one-size-fits-all approach that doesn’t cater to diverse learning needs. AI learning agents transform the learning platform into a dynamic ecosystem. Instead of passively receiving information, learners can actively engage in dialogue, seek clarification in real-time, and receive support precisely when and where they need it. This fosters a more engaging and effective learning experience, moving beyond rote memorization to genuine understanding and application. ### Unlocking the Potential: Benefits for Learners and Educators The integration of AI learning agents within platforms like CYPHER is poised to bring about a wave of transformative benefits. These advantages extend to both the individuals actively learning and the educators tasked with guiding them. #### Enhanced Learner Experience and Outcomes The primary beneficiaries of this technological leap are the learners themselves. The personalized support offered by AI agents can significantly boost engagement and improve learning outcomes. * **Personalized Learning Paths:** AI agents can analyze a student’s strengths and weaknesses to create customized learning pathways. This ensures that learners focus on areas where they need the most support, while also being challenged in areas of strength. * **Instantaneous Support and Clarification:** When a student encounters a difficult concept, waiting for an instructor’s response can disrupt learning momentum. AI agents provide immediate answers and explanations, preventing frustration and keeping learners on track. * **Increased Motivation and Engagement:** Interactive AI agents can make learning more dynamic and less isolating. Gamified elements, personalized encouragement, and adaptive challenges can keep learners motivated and invested in their studies. * **Accessibility and Inclusivity:** AI agents can be programmed to support learners with different learning styles, paces, and even language preferences, making education more accessible to a wider range of individuals. * **Development of Critical Thinking Skills:** By prompting learners with questions, challenging their assumptions, and guiding them through problem-solving, AI agents can foster critical thinking and analytical abilities. #### Empowering Educators with Data and Efficiency While learners directly interact with AI agents, educators also stand to gain immensely. The data generated by these intelligent systems can provide invaluable insights into student progress and learning patterns. * **Deeper Insights into Student Performance:** AI agents can collect granular data on how students interact with the material, identifying common misconceptions and areas of difficulty across a cohort. * **Reduced Administrative Burden:** AI can automate tasks such as answering frequently asked questions, providing basic feedback on assignments, and flagging students who may need extra attention, freeing up educators to focus on higher-level instruction and personalized intervention. * **Informed Instructional Design:** The data provided by AI agents can inform educators about the effectiveness of their course content and teaching strategies, allowing for continuous improvement and optimization. * **Targeted Intervention:** Educators can use AI-generated reports to identify students who are struggling and proactively offer targeted support, preventing academic failure. ### Navigating the Future: Potential Challenges and Considerations As with any transformative technology, the integration of AI learning agents is not without its potential challenges. A thoughtful and proactive approach is necessary to ensure these challenges are addressed effectively. #### Ethical Considerations and Data Privacy The use of AI in education raises important questions about data privacy and ethical use. It is crucial to ensure that student data is collected, stored, and used responsibly and transparently. * **Data Security:** Robust security measures must be in place to protect sensitive student information from breaches. * **Algorithmic Bias:** AI algorithms can inadvertently perpetuate existing biases if not carefully designed and monitored. Ensuring fairness and equity in AI-driven educational tools is paramount. * **Transparency:** Learners and educators should understand how AI agents are making decisions and providing support. #### The Human Element in Education While AI agents offer powerful support, they are not intended to replace the invaluable role of human educators. The empathy, mentorship, and nuanced understanding that a human teacher provides are irreplaceable. * **Maintaining Human Connection:** Educational platforms must strike a balance between AI-driven efficiency and the essential human connection that fosters a supportive learning environment. * **Teacher Training:** Educators will need training and support to effectively integrate AI tools into their teaching practices and understand how to leverage the data provided by these agents. #### The Importance of Pedagogical Design The effectiveness of AI learning agents is heavily dependent on the underlying pedagogical principles that guide their design and implementation. * **Purposeful Integration:** AI should be integrated with clear educational goals in mind, not simply for the sake of using technology. * **Continuous Evaluation:** The performance and impact of AI agents should be continuously evaluated and refined to ensure they are genuinely enhancing the learning process. ### CYPHER Learning’s Vision: A Glimpse into the Future of Education Graham Glass’s announcement about CYPHER Learning’s AI learning agents signifies a bold step towards a more intelligent and personalized educational future.
